Final Thoughts

  • For performance‑first workout gear (running, strength training, serious movement): go with Under Armour.
  • For stylish women’s activewear that works for gym and beyond: check Athleta.
  • For comfortable, high‑quality active‑lifestyle apparel (for workout + everyday): visit Vuori.
    Depending on your workout type (studio/yoga vs running vs gym) and budget, visiting two of these stores will give you a good comparison of style vs technical features.
